Diwali, the festival of lights, is a widely celebrated festival in India. It’s a time when families come together, homes are adorned with colorful lights, and the aroma of delicious sweets fills the air. 

But what happens when you find yourself celebrating Diwali away from home, perhaps in a foreign land or a different city? While it may seem daunting at first, celebrating Diwali away from home can be a beautiful and enriching experience, filled with its own unique charm.

Create a Home Away from Home: Decorate your living space with colorful rangoli, vibrant diyas, and fairy lights to infuse it with the festive spirit.

Embrace Diversity: Use this as an opportunity to share the significance of Diwali and its customs with your friends and neighbors. You can introduce them to the stories behind Diwali, the delicious sweets like ladoos and jalebis.

Explore New Traditions: You might find local Diwali celebrations or events that offer a unique blend of cultures. Participate in these gatherings to experience the festival in a different light and discover how people from various backgrounds come together to celebrate the triumph of light over darkness.
